At AAAS, professor Krystal Tsosie argues the future of science must be Indigenous-led

Krystal Tsosie, an expert in Indigenous genomics, bioethics, and data governance, will deliver a talk titled The Future of Science Is Indigenous at the American Association for the Advancement of Science Annual Meeting. Tsosie’s presentation examines how Indigenous science offers frameworks for equity, accountability, and stewardship as genomics, artificial intelligence, and precision health reshape research and society.
